Image reenactment with illumination disentanglement

1. Apparatus for inserting identity information from a source image into a destination image while mimicking illumination of the destination image, said apparatus comprising:
an identity encoder configured to encode just identity information of the source image and to produce an identity vector, where the identity encoder does not encode any pose information or illumination information of the source image;
a pose encoder configured to encode pose information from the totality of the destination image and to produce a pose vector;
separate from and independent of the pose encoder, an illumination encoder configured to encode illumination information from the totality of the destination image and to produce an illumination vector; and
a neural network generator coupled to the identity encoder, pose encoder, and illumination encoder, and having three inputs: the identity vector, the pose vector, and the illumination vector; wherein
the generator is configured to generate, in response to the three inputs, a composite image comprising identity information of the source image inserted into the destination image, wherein the composite image has substantially the same illumination as the destination image.
